Laborer duties and responsibilities
The duties and responsibilities of a laborer are all geared toward maintaining a clean, safe and efficient construction site while also supporting the overall project. The list of duties and responsibilities for a laborer on any given day may include the following:
  • Cleaning and preparing construction sites.
  • Loading and unloading materials and equipment.
  • Building and taking down scaffolding and temporary structures.
  • Digging trenches, compacting earth and backfilling holes.
  • Operating and tending machinery and heavy equipment.
  • Following instructions from supervisors and implementing construction plans.
  • Assisting skilled tradespeople in their duties.
